How Does a Home Paternity Test Work?

At-home paternity tests generally work through a straightforward process that emphasizes reliability and simplicity. First, customers order a testing kit via an online platform, which is then delivered discreetly to their home. The kit typically includes swabs for collecting DNA samples from the supposed father and the child, ensuring a non-invasive procedure.

When samples are gathered, they are sent back to the laboratory for examination. The laboratory processes the DNA to detect specific genetic markers present in both the parent and child. Findings are typically available within a few days and are presented in a clear, concise format.

Numerous home paternity tests provide protected online access to results, ensuring privacy and confidentiality. The ease of the process has rendered these tests increasingly popular among those seeking clarity regarding paternity without the need for legal involvement or medical appointments. Overall, home paternity tests provide a accessible solution for individuals pursuing answers about family matters.

Testing Methodology Overview

Understanding the testing methodology behind paternity tests is essential for evaluating their accuracy. Home paternity tests typically utilize a technique known as DNA profiling, which studies specific markers in the DNA from both the presumed father and the child. Samples are usually collected through cheek swabs, making the process straightforward and user-friendly. The DNA is then expanded using polymerase chain reaction (PCR) to locate genetic markers. By evaluating the genetic profiles, the test establishes the likelihood of paternity. Most kits provide instructions to ensure proper sample collection and handling. It is critical to note that while home tests deliver convenience, they may not always meet the rigorous standards of authorized diagnostic centers, which can affect the reliability of results.

Test Accuracy and Reliability

When selecting a home paternity test, understanding its accuracy and reliability is essential for reaching informed conclusions. Buyers should focus on tests that are approved by reputable organizations, confirming conformity with high quality standards. The most reliable tests typically analyze a minimum of 16 to 21 genetic indicators, as this improves the reliability of findings. Moreover, it is essential to select a provider that offers a detailed overview of its testing processes and supplies a firm commitment to accuracy. Reading reviews and checking for transparent customer service can also help in assessing the dependability of a test. At the end of the day, opting for a trustworthy provider with a demonstrated record can considerably increase the probability of achieving accurate results.

Sample Collection Procedures

The accuracy of a home paternity test depends significantly on efficient DNA sample collection practices. Collecting DNA samples correctly is critical to achieving accurate test outcomes. Most home kits utilize buccal swabs, which are easy to use and minimize contamination risk. Users should follow the manufacturer's instructions meticulously, ensuring that all individuals involved refrain from eating, drinking, or smoking for at least 30 minutes prior to swabbing. Doing so minimizes the risk of contaminants compromising the sample quality. Care should also be taken to use clean hands when handling swabs and to avoid making contact with the absorbent tip. Following collection, it is necessary to store samples as directed and submit them to the laboratory in a timely manner. Adhering to these procedures enhances the reliability of the results obtained from home paternity tests.

Certification and Accreditation Standards

Trustworthy home paternity tests typically feature specific certification and accreditation standards that guarantee their validity and accuracy. Individuals are advised to find tests certified by respected bodies such as the American Association of Blood Banks (AABB) or comparable organizations. These accreditations establish that the testing procedure follows demanding scientific methods and ethical standards. Furthermore, labs must be recognized by recognized bodies, which establishes they fulfill professional benchmarks for quality and dependability. One must confirm that the testing provider supplies clear documentation of these certifications. Such thoroughness helps ensure that the results obtained from a home paternity test are trustworthy and can be relied upon for forming educated judgments concerning paternity.

Legal Consequences of At-Home Paternity Tests

While at-home paternity tests offer ease and confidentiality, they present considerable legal consequences that individuals should carefully consider. The findings from these tests might not hold up in court, which can complicate issues like child custody disputes or support proceedings. Furthermore, if the test reveals unexpected results, it may lead to considerable personal and legal upheaval, particularly within existing family structures.

In addition, issues surrounding consent can arise, particularly if one party objected to the testing. This could lead to claims of invasion of privacy or legal repercussions. Individuals must also recognize that the anonymity of these tests can hinder efforts to trace results back to a legitimate source, prompting uncertainty over the legitimacy of conclusions. Therefore, individuals considering home paternity tests should speak with an attorney to understand the ramifications fully and verify that their choices correspond to their long-term goals.

Are Home Paternity Tests Able to Determine Sibling Relationships?

Residential paternity tests primarily establish father-child relationships. While they can suggest sibling relationships via shared genetic material, their accuracy in confirming such connections is less reliable than dedicated sibling DNA tests performed under controlled laboratory conditions.

What Is the Sample Collection Process for Home Paternity Tests?

Specimens for at-home paternity tests are commonly gathered using cheek swabs, which involve rubbing a sterile swab inside the mouth against the inner cheek. This approach is gentle and helps minimize any discomfort experienced by those involved.

Can Home Paternity Tests Be Used in Court?

At-home paternity tests are typically not admissible in court due to concerns over chain of custody and sample collection. Legal courts generally mandate tests conducted under strict laboratory conditions for legal purposes, guaranteeing both reliability and accuracy.

What if the Test Results Are Inconclusive?

If test results are inconclusive, it may lead to further testing or analysis. It is advisable for individuals to consult a professional, as inconclusive results can complicate legal matters and personal relationships regarding paternity.

Is a Home Paternity Test Valid for Immigration Purposes?

Home paternity tests are generally not accepted for immigration purposes. Standard immigration requirements call for tests carried out in accredited testing facilities, ensuring chain-of-custody protocols and verified results to meet legal requirements and validate familial relationships.
